Roosevelt wildfire risk explained
Out of every US place USFS scores, Roosevelt lands at the 21st percentile for wildfire risk to structures — close to the middle of USFS's national wildfire-risk range — a figure built from its 4,398 buildings, not the land around them. (Source: USFS's Wildfire Risk to Communities methodology.)
USFS's separate burn-probability score — fire likelihood alone, before counting what's built there — puts Roosevelt at the 24th percentile, close to its 21st-percentile risk score.
What "at risk" means for the buildings here
Most of Roosevelt's buildings (96.7% of 4,398) fall outside USFS's Direct and Indirect zones entirely — that doesn't zero out the score above, it means the risk is regional, not structure-by-structure.
How Roosevelt compares
Roosevelt's 46th-percentile standing inside New York outpaces its 21st national percentile — this is a hotter spot than most of its own state, even though the state as a whole runs cooler nationally. Among the 31,521 US communities USFS scores, Roosevelt ranks 25,000 for wildfire risk (1 is highest) and 3,885 by building count (1 is largest).
